Welcome to Quick and Dirty, a series of short landscape tips taught by professionals. This series covers an assortment of topics including irrigation, planting, contouring for rainwater capture and more.
Today’s episode is “Whistling Emitters’ – find out why your drip emitters are making strange sounds when you turn on your irrigation system.

Marianne was born to a family of artists and has spent her life exploring creativity in its many facets. In 1999 she discovered the world of landscaping and a new way of expressing herself. With a degree in landscape architecture, she joined G3, Green Gardens Group managing 'groundbreaking' programs, teaching and spreading the word about watershed-wise landscaping, and doing all she can to shift the pendulum back towards a healthy planet.
As current CEO of Watershed Wise, LLC, G3’s sister company, she produces and manages the on-demand content.
